Understanding Probabilistic Thinking in Gaming
At the heart of successful gaming, particularly in contexts involving chance, lies the ability to think probabilistically. This doesn’t mean predicting the future with certainty, but rather assigning realistic probabilities to different outcomes and making decisions accordingly. Many games, from lotteries to casino games to complex strategy titles, heavily rely on random number generators or other forms of chance. However, even within these systems, subtle advantages can be gained by understanding the odds and adjusting play styles. A core component of this approach involves recognizing that past outcomes do not influence future ones – a concept known as the gambler’s fallacy. Many players incorrectly believe that after a series of losses, a win is ‘due,’ or vice versa, leading to suboptimal decisions. Truly understanding this principle is vital for a sensible strategy.
The Role of Data Analysis
Data analysis provides a practical application of probabilistic thinking. By collecting and analyzing data from past games or simulations, players can identify trends and patterns that might not be immediately apparent. This can range from simple tracking of win/loss ratios to more complex statistical modeling. For example, in a card game, tracking the cards that have been played can provide valuable information about the remaining cards in the deck. Similarly, in a video game, analyzing opponent behavior can help players predict their future actions. Data analysis isn’t about eliminating chance entirely, but about shifting the odds slightly in one’s favor. Understanding Cognitive Biases in Gameplay
Even with the best tools and data, players are still susceptible to cognitive biases – systematic errors in thinking that can lead to irrational decisions. These biases can stem from a variety of factors, including emotions, heuristics (mental shortcuts), and preconceived notions. One common bias is confirmation bias, where players selectively focus on information that confirms their existing beliefs while ignoring contradictory evidence. Another is the availability heuristic, where players overestimate the likelihood of events that are easily recalled, such as recent wins or losses. Recognizing these biases is crucial for making objective and rational decisions. Acknowledging these inherent flaws in human thought is the first step in mitigating their negative impact on gameplay.
